我正在使用国家气象服务API,当您使用特定的URL时,您将得到JSON数据。到目前为止,我的程序获取了所有的信息,包括155个小时的天气数据。
简单地说,我试图解析数据并获取最近一小时的天气信息,但是一切都是嵌套的数据结构。
下面是我的代码、JSON数据和更多信息。任何帮助都是非常感谢的。
import requests
import json
def get_current_weather(): #This method returns json data from the api
url = 'https://api.weather.gov/gridpoints/*of
我已经建立了一个应用程序,用来管理设备。在应用程序使用ErID启动时,我设置了服务器名称、服务器端口、UDID、ErID和Language_pack_enabled等详细信息。但是当我试图运行该应用程序时,它会崩溃,说明这是一个错误的指令,而当我调试它时,用户默认设置为零。有谁能告诉我如何将服务器名、端口和ErID设置为设备中配置文件中的设备,如
(设置->通用->设备管理->视图详细信息)。
下面是我的代码
let userDefaults : NSUserDefaults = NSUserDefaults.standardUserDefaults()
le
我正在用一些自定义对象创建一个Swift Dictionary。
下面是我定义字典的地方;var carDictionary:[String:Any] = Dictionary<String, Any>()
下面的for循环是我试图从自定义对象中填充字典的地方:
for dataPoint in dataPoints! {
carDictionary[dataPoint.value(forKey: dataPoint.dataKey)]
}
dataPoint是以下类的实例:
public class NACarDataPoint: NSObject {
v
如何从httppost操作中的modelstate检索属性值。
下面是代码,我用来从modelstate中检索隐藏的id字段。但是,是否不可能有强类型的版本来获得价值。例如,如果修改了属性名称,则会导致编译时错误。
有人能解释一下"AttemptedValue“和"RawValue”的区别吗?
ModelState state;
if (ModelState.TryGetValue("id", out state))
{
string value = state.Value.AttemptedValue.ToString();
}
如何从Python中的dict值中删除\n或换行符?
testDict = {'salutations': 'hello', 'farewell': 'goodbye\n'}
testDict.strip('\n') # I know this part is incorrect :)
print(testDict)